v2ray源码搭建:详细教程与常见问题解答

目录

安装v2ray源码

安装v2ray源码的过程相对简单,只需要按照以下步骤进行:

  • 下载源码:首先,从v2ray官方网站或GitHub仓库下载最新的源码包。
  • 解压源码:解压下载的源码包到你选择的目录。

bash $ tar -xvf v2ray-x.x.x.tar.gz

  • 编译安装:进入解压后的目录,执行以下命令进行编译和安装。

bash $ cd v2ray-x.x.x $ make $ sudo make install

配置v2ray

配置v2ray需要编辑其配置文件,通常位于/etc/v2ray/config.json。以下是配置文件的基本结构示例:

{ “inbounds”: […], “outbounds”: […], “routing”: {…}, … }

你需要根据你的需求修改配置文件中的参数,如端口、协议、传输方式等。

启动v2ray

安装和配置完成后,通过以下命令启动v2ray服务:

bash $ sudo systemctl start v2ray

你也可以使用systemctl enable v2ray命令设置v2ray开机自启动。

常见问题解答

如何查看v2ray日志?

你可以通过以下命令查看v2ray的实时日志:

bash $ sudo journalctl -u v2ray -f

如何更改v2ray的监听端口?

编辑配置文件/etc/v2ray/config.json,找到inbounds部分,修改port参数为你想要的端口。

“port”: 8888

保存文件后重启v2ray服务。

v2ray连接失败怎么办?

  • 检查防火墙:确保服务器防火墙允许v2ray所使用的端口流量通过。
  • 检查配置:确认v2ray的配置文件中各项参数是否正确。
  • 重启服务:尝试重启v2ray服务。

以上是一些常见的解决方法,如果问题仍然存在,可以查看日志以获取更多信息。

正文完